Traveling from Many to Shreveport is a straightforward 86.2-mile journey that typically takes about 1 hour and 39 minutes. Because the route is relatively short, you can easily complete it as a single-day trip without the need for an overnight stay. You should budget approximately $13 for fuel to cover the distance. The drive keeps you entirely within the Southeast region of Louisiana, transitioning from the quieter areas near Many toward the more urban environment of Shreveport. It is a practical, efficient path for travelers looking to move between these two points without unnecessary detours.

This trip is heavily highway-focused, with roughly 79% of your time spent on major roads like I-49, Natchitoches Highway, and LA-485. You will experience a mix of regional roads that eventually feed into a significant, uninterrupted 56.9-mile stretch on I-49. Expect the personality of the road to shift from local highway driving to a more consistent, high-speed interstate pace as you progress north. The drive is designed for utility, offering a direct line that avoids the complexity of smaller, winding backroads.
This is a straightforward highway drive that stays mostly on I 49 and Natchitoches Highway. There are only a few real navigation decisions along the way. The trickiest moment comes early in the drive near North Capitol Street.
